How to Check SIMs on CNIC Online
The easiest way to check SIMs is through the PTA SIM Information System.
Steps to Check Online:
- Visit the official PTA SIM Information System website
- Enter your CNIC number (without dashes)
- Complete captcha verification
- Click submit
After that, the system will show the total number of SIMs registered under your CNIC.
Check SIMs via SMS (668)
If you don’t want to use the internet, you can check via SMS.
Steps:
- Open your messaging app
- Type your CNIC number
- Send it to 668
- Receive SIM details instantly
Note: Standard SMS charges may apply.

Important PTA Rules for SIMs
According to PTA:
- You can register up to 5 SIMs per CNIC
- Biometric verification is mandatory
- Unauthorized SIM usage is illegal
Therefore, always keep your SIM record updated.
What to Do If You Find Unknown SIMs
If you notice any unknown SIMs:
- Visit a franchise immediately
- Provide your CNIC
- Request SIM verification
- Block unauthorized SIMs
Quick action helps prevent misuse and keeps your record secure.
